Commit graph

118 commits

Author SHA1 Message Date
Simon Morlat
a8d304fd8f * implement reporting of dtmf received via SIP info
* dtmf can be typed on keyboard with gtk app.
2013-11-28 11:59:35 +01:00
Jehan Monnier
d10666ae19 set record directory to home if no music dir 2013-11-19 12:31:18 +01:00
Simon Morlat
0177c5f876 fix compilation errors due to signature change in linphone_auth_info_new()
fix failed tests in case of failed authentication.
2013-11-05 22:00:19 +01:00
Simon Morlat
811b453d06 add a domain parameter in LinphoneAuthInfo, to workaround non-unicity of realm in real world. 2013-11-04 15:00:50 +01:00
Ghislain MARY
eeb36479d5 Deprecate linphone_core_enable_video() and linphone_core_video_enabled().
Introduce linphone_core_enable_video_capture(), linphone_core_enable_video_display(), linphone_core_video_capture_enabled() and linphone_core_video_display_enabled() instead.
2013-10-09 15:52:09 +02:00
Ghislain MARY
41d60df070 Normalize event callbacks names. 2013-10-09 14:13:11 +02:00
Guillaume Beraudo
e48d96c638 Fix opening of configuration file
Allow passing absolute filename.
2013-09-12 14:59:40 +02:00
Simon Morlat
3a69a548df move cpu count detection to mediastreamer2 2013-09-10 16:35:34 +02:00
Guillaume Beraudo
6437055903 Set contact params in gtk UI 2013-09-03 10:10:00 +02:00
Margaux Clerc
42261f4900 Make the call transfer even if the call ends 2013-08-18 21:14:00 +02:00
Guillaume Beraudo
16a577f93f Add config parameter (still uses main linphonerc for LANG). 2013-08-13 10:30:33 +02:00
Ghislain MARY
ace8d8f094 Fix compilation. 2013-07-02 17:53:33 +02:00
Jehan Monnier
c5dcc52b29 configure ms_set_cpu_count according to the number of cpu found
Conflicts:
	sal_op_message.c
2013-06-26 18:21:53 +02:00
Simon Morlat
9c72c72415 fix warning in gtk app 2013-06-06 11:12:17 +02:00
Margaux Clerc
f9eae01a93 Updated translation file
Clear missed call
Add picture for unread messages
2013-04-09 10:52:21 +02:00
Margaux Clerc
2499c3aa4f Automatically adding friends in the address book
Display missed call in recent calls tab
Notification for chat message
2013-04-04 16:33:34 +02:00
Jehan Monnier
7bf3cb7654 fix compilation issue 2013-03-27 10:45:06 +01:00
Margaux Clerc
87874f6437 patch for gtk 2013-03-27 09:23:40 +01:00
Simon Morlat
42ab420ce6 clean message storage API
relax requirement for sqlite3
2013-03-09 10:37:29 +01:00
Margaux Clerc
c62f68350d add message storage 2013-03-07 12:19:28 +01:00
Simon Morlat
74c3932ebc change: on mac, use macport's gtk-osx-application instead of ige-mac-integration. 2013-03-06 15:02:34 +01:00
Simon Morlat
fcd0b0765d merge patch fixing gnome notifications 2013-03-05 11:52:07 +01:00
Simon Morlat
a8f757be70 fix crash in coreapi 2013-02-22 22:18:31 +01:00
Simon Morlat
08eb7e6fbe add call recording feature to conference
fix broken gtk conference interface.
2013-02-22 17:22:27 +01:00
Simon Morlat
0700c04d4a implement call recording. 2013-02-06 15:06:40 +01:00
Margaux Clerc
c0eb16613f Add dialer pixmap 2013-02-06 10:49:05 +01:00
Margaux Clerc
0e31c3a918 ui improvement 2013-02-06 10:49:05 +01:00
Margaux Clerc
ea5e02935e correction notification message 2013-01-31 10:18:13 +01:00
Margaux Clerc
c7946c6225 Keypad in another frame 2013-01-30 17:14:14 +01:00
Margaux Clerc
1f089fd82f Add time in LinphoneChatMessage and SalMessage 2013-01-30 15:48:49 +01:00
Margaux Clerc
199133a740 removed keypad 2013-01-30 15:48:49 +01:00
Guillaume Beraudo
3a9e33feb0 Option to store auth_info in linphonerc
Force value in user application after core creation in order to
prevent the passwords to be stored.
2013-01-16 14:53:24 +01:00
Margaux Clerc
7a457c25e0 fix linphone quit 2013-01-10 15:55:10 +01:00
Yann Diorcet
ace4380e5c Fix issue with assistant and memory leak 2013-01-09 17:34:42 +01:00
Margaux Clerc
6e5daed5fd Disabled buttons in conf frame, callview improved, removing the search bar 2013-01-09 10:47:31 +01:00
Margaux Clerc
d32446b289 update translation files and dtmf table 2013-01-08 11:28:09 +01:00
Margaux Clerc
361da1ab98 update translation files(de,he,ru) and fix the language choice for linux 2013-01-07 15:06:31 +01:00
Margaux Clerc
beb2d66e21 Merge branch 'master' of git.linphone.org:linphone into dev_gtk_new_ui
Conflicts:
	gtk/parameters.ui
2012-12-14 16:36:15 +01:00
Margaux Clerc
e9d61a3e4d new ui improvements more contact oriented :
-integration of the chat window in the main window
	-change of the contact tab
	-change of the appearance of the window call and conference
	-chat messages saved during the time of the execution of the software
2012-12-14 14:41:16 +01:00
Ghislain MARY
7d07ca75e7 Apply the user agent as soon as it is changed.
The user agent is no longer global and now depends on the linphone core
(kind of, there is still a global variable behind to hold its value).
2012-12-11 10:38:57 +01:00
Margaux Clerc
212e987db9 Merge remote-tracking branch 'origin/master' into dev_gtk_new_ui
Conflicts:
	gtk/incall_view.c
	gtk/main.ui
2012-10-18 15:32:21 +02:00
Margaux Clerc
389a9bcfd3 work in progress: chat, new ui blabla 2012-10-18 15:03:14 +02:00
Yann Diorcet
ca80f9d914 Add pbuf nullity checks 2012-10-15 17:13:11 +02:00
Margaux Clerc
2c7cc3a261 implement chat notification on Linux 2012-09-10 11:13:20 +02:00
Margaux Clerc
9e6b473284 implement incoming chat notification on Mac 2012-09-04 16:18:31 +02:00
Ghislain MARY
d0e7a66501 Refactor code to prevent changing linphone_core API. 2012-08-09 13:04:19 +02:00
Ghislain MARY
65c46c6cb8 Defer acceptation of video activation to gather ICE candidates if ICE is enabled. 2012-08-02 12:16:25 +02:00
Ghislain MARY
53d44ea8ee Add some checks to prevent crashes. 2012-07-31 17:10:53 +02:00
Simon Morlat
3860e1c493 attempt workaround for GtkEntry bug under windows and chinese language. 2012-06-29 11:49:32 +02:00
Simon Morlat
d3d00b7ef2 add --no-video option to gtk app 2012-06-01 14:46:58 +02:00